Why automatic fire suppression is critical to heavy equipment and vehicle safety

Engine fires in plant and heavy vehicles are an increasingly common and expensive occurrence.

With 62% of these fires starting in the engine bay and a readily available solution in automatic fire suppression, there’s no wonder that some insurance companies are starting to insist that
accredited systems are installed as a condition of their policy cover.

When faced with the sheer brutality of the damage caused by plant fire in terms of loss of equipment and downtime, the decision to install automatic fire suppression should be straight
forward.

What is automatic fire suppression?

It’s a system that can detect and extinguish, or contain, a fire without having to rely on a person to intervene.

How does it work?

With no power needed, it will detect a fire, actuate the system and deliver an extinguishing agent within seconds of a fire starting.

Why is automatic fire suppression needed if there’s a fire extinguisher available?

With operators concentrating on the task at height, a fire might not be spotted quickly. And if the fire starts in the engine on the ground, by the time it is noticed the fire will likely have already caused extensive damage to the equipment and become too dangerous to tackle.

What should I look out for when selecting a system?

When selecting an automatic fire suppression system, accreditations should do the talking. Making sure any system you are considering has been rigorously tested to meet, or exceed, the demands of the environment and asset it will be installed to are critical.

Are there standards specific for heavy equipment?

P-Mark SPCR 199 is an accreditation specifically for fire suppression systems in engine compartments of heavy vehicles. Reacton Fire Suppression currently the first and only company in the world to achieve the prestigious P-Mark SPCR199 standard for fire suppression heavy equipment vehicles.

Awarded by RISE,  the leading vehicle accreditation safety body, achieving the P-Mark SPCR199 standard means that Reacton is unique in being able to offer an accredited fire suppression system
that meets the stringent requirements demanded by the heavy equipment market.

Fire protection for the construction heavy lifters at Dubai Expo 2020

The UK Pavilion at Expo Dubai 2020 is currently under construction in the Opportunity District. It's one of 192 country pavilions that will be located in this architectural masterpiece made solely from organic materials, including timber and woven rope.

With the project due to finish in March 2021, the substructure is nearing completion and the team’s focus is now on creating the façade and the superstructure. This is a phase in the project that relies on the heavy lifting of some of the strongest cranes on the planet that are powered by temporary generators from Byrne Equipment Rental and protected by automatic fire suppression from Reacton.

Gary Sherrington-Boyd, General Manager at Reacton Fire Suppression explains: “Like any equipment powered by an engine, high temperatures, fast airflow and flammable fluids in generators are
potential fire hazards.

“By installing automatic fire suppression systems on their equipment, Byrne Equipment Rental are protecting their generators and their customer’s operations from a fire should it arise."

Fire suppression systems installed in and around the fire risk areas of this vital equipment provides operators, prime project contractors, and subcontractors with around the clock fire protection. If a fire occurs, Reacton’s system will detect the flame within seconds and deliver an extinguishing agent straight into the heart of the fire. With detection, actuation, and delivery is all taken care of automatically without the need for power, no human intervention is needed to discover or tackle a fire.
